I agree with the pastor, but your OP title is crap. It's pretty bold to assume you know each poster's relationship with Christ and how he/she prioritizes Spirituality and politics.
Christians should base their political decisions on the moral compass given to them by Scripture, and they shouldn't put man's writings (Constitution, etc.) on the same level as Scripture. Man is fallible, and the Constitution is not absolute truth; it's a structure of government designed by men, for men, unlike God's Law.
One major problem is politics invading the church. What's happening with the UMC today is a prime example. It's hard to avoid politics in the church when the church is rewriting doctrine to suit the political and cultural mobs.
This is likely why people are discussing politics so frequently in church, because they feel that the world is attacking their beliefs, and they're seeing denominations cave to the pressures of the world. This pastor hopefully understands that, and I would hope that he addresses it somewhere in the full sermon.
